Co to jest open source?
Open source to koncepcja, która odgrywa coraz ważniejszą rolę w dzisiejszym świecie technologii. Ale czym tak naprawdę jest open source? Dlaczego jest tak istotny, zwłaszcza w dziedzinie tworzenia stron internetowych i oprogramowania? Warto się zastanowić, aby zrozumieć, dlaczego warto korzystać z tego modelu w swoim biznesie.
Open source, czyli otwarte oprogramowanie, to model wytwarzania oprogramowania, w którym kod źródłowy jest udostępniany publicznie. Oznacza to, że każdy ma prawo do dostępu do kodu, jego używania, zmieniania i rozpowszechniania. Jest to przeciwieństwo modelu zamkniętego, w którym dostęp do kodu jest ograniczony i kontrolowany przez twórców oprogramowania.
Istnieje wiele korzyści z korzystania z open source. Po pierwsze, daje to możliwość dostosowania oprogramowania do indywidualnych potrzeb firmy, co jest szczególnie istotne w przypadku tworzenia profesjonalnych stron www. Można dostosować funkcjonalność i wygląd strony do specyficznych wymagań klienta, co może być kluczowe dla sukcesu projektu.
Po drugie, open source sprzyja innowacji i szybszemu rozwojowi oprogramowania. Ponieważ kod jest dostępny publicznie, programiści z całego świata mogą współpracować nad jego udoskonaleniem. Dzięki temu, rozwiązania są szybciej testowane i udoskonalane, co przekłada się na lepszą jakość ostatecznego produktu.
Korzystanie z open source może także przynieść oszczędności finansowe. Ze względu na brak konieczności płacenia za licencje, firmy mogą zaoszczędzić duże kwoty, zwłaszcza jeśli chodzi o tworzenie stron www czy korzystanie z kompleksowych systemów zarządzania treścią.
Agencja Interaktywna Technetium z Rzeszowa specjalizuje się w budowie profesjonalnych stron www opartych na open source. Dzięki temu, ich klientom mogą korzystać z pełnego potencjału tego modelu i cieszyć się z korzyści, jakie niesie ze sobą.
Warto zastanowić się nad korzyściami open source i zastanowić się, czy nie warto skorzystać z usług Agencji Interaktywnej Technetium, aby wykorzystać jego pełny potencjał w rozwoju swojego biznesu.
Prawidłowe wykorzystanie open source?
Wykorzystywanie open source w budowie stron internetowych to temat, który w ostatnich latach zyskuje na znaczeniu, szczególnie w kontekście prowadzenia działań marketingowych oraz zwiększenia efektywności operacyjnej. Choć otwarte oprogramowanie daje wiele możliwości, wymaga także odpowiedniego zrozumienia oraz umiejętności, aby móc je wdrożyć w sposób efektywny i zgodny z zaleceniami. Оto kilka kluczowych wskazówek, jak poprawnie wykorzystywać open source.
Zacznij od zrozumienia licencji. Oprogramowanie open source może być objęte różnymi licencjami, które determinują, jak można je wykorzystać, modyfikować i rozpowszechniać. Upewnij się, że dokładnie zapoznałeś się z warunkami licencji, zanim zdecydujesz się na korzystanie z danego oprogramowania. To pozwoli uniknąć problemów prawnych oraz zapewni sprawne funkcjonowanie projektu.
Kolejnym kluczowym krokiem jest wybór odpowiednich narzędzi open source. Istnieje wiele rozwiązań dostępnych na rynku, jednak nie każde z nich będzie odpowiednie dla Twojego projektu. Zbadaj społeczność, która stoi za danym oprogramowaniem. Aktywna i zaangażowana społeczność może być źródłem cennych informacji oraz wsparcia technicznego. Przykłady popularnych narzędzi open source to WordPress (system zarządzania treścią), Joomla, Drupal czy frameworki jak Laravel i Symfony. Wybierz te, które najlepiej odpowiadają Twoim potrzebom projektowym.
Integracja open source z istniejącymi systemami to kolejny istotny aspekt. W zależności od architektury Twojej strony, musisz upewnić się, że rozwiązania open source będą harmonijnie współpracować z innymi technologiami, z których korzystasz. Zainwestuj czas w badania, jak różne systemy mogą się ze sobą integrować, aby uniknąć problemów w przyszłości.
Zarządzanie aktualizacjami to równie ważny temat. Otwarte oprogramowanie, tak jak każde inne, wymaga regularnych aktualizacji, aby zapewnić bezpieczeństwo oraz nowe funkcjonalności. Regularne aktualizacje pozwalają na eliminowanie luk w zabezpieczeniach, co jest szczególnie istotne w kontekście ochrony danych osobowych Twoich użytkowników. Zaopatrz się w odpowiedni plan aktualizacji i monitoruj na bieżąco nowości w zakresie wydania poprawek oraz aktualizacji.
Warto także zwrócić uwagę na bezpieczeństwo. Oprogramowanie open source, mimo że jest rozwijane przez dużą społeczność programistów, nie jest wolne od podatności. Dlatego ważne jest, abyś stosował najlepsze praktyki w zakresie zabezpieczeń. Należy pamiętać o przeprowadzaniu regularnych audytów bezpieczeństwa oraz wdrażaniu odpowiednich środków ochrony, takich jak firewalle, systemy wykrywania włamań, a także regularne kopie zapasowe.
Wreszcie, pamiętaj o dostosowywaniu open source do swoich potrzeb. Oprogramowanie open source daje Ci możliwość modyfikacji jego kodu źródłowego, co jest jedną z głównych zalet tego typu rozwiązań. Jeśli masz zespół programistów, możesz dostosować oprogramowanie, aby spełniało wszystkie specyfikacje Twojej firmy. Jednak modyfikacje powinny być przeprowadzane z rozwagą, aby nie wprowadzić nietypowych problemów podczas przyszłych aktualizacji.
Pamiętaj, aby być na bieżąco z trendami oraz nowinkami w świecie open source. Regularne uczestnictwo w konferencjach, webinariach czy lokalnych meetupach może przynieść nie tylko wiedzę, ale również nawiązać cenne kontakty, które mogą okazać się pomocne w Twoim rozwoju zawodowym.
Właściwe wykorzystanie open source wymaga stałej edukacji oraz zaangażowania, ale daje ogromne możliwości. Kluczem do sukcesu jest zrozumienie, nasze świadome wybory oraz chęć uczenia się. Dzięki tym wszystkim czynnikom możesz zbudować nie tylko opłacalną, ale także innowacyjną platformę internetową, która dostosuje się do zmieniających się potrzeb rynku.